Output e434b93077666c5eee5e4a0751e3b3b885cfad5d91f4ae360a2355c48ac8a8aa:0

value
21239
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58f8d5c0803d404d58fee26dee5db03b1f9171bae3ac7917321495ac957b75c4
address
bc1ptrudtsyq84qy6k87ufk7uhds8v0ezud6uwk8j9ejzj26e9tmwhzq365jmu
transaction
e434b93077666c5eee5e4a0751e3b3b885cfad5d91f4ae360a2355c48ac8a8aa
spent
true